Horse fence painting services involve applying durable, protective paint or stain to existing fences to improve their appearance and extend their lifespan. This process typically includes cleaning the fence surface, repairing any damaged or rotting wood, and then carefully applying a fresh coat of paint or stain. The goal is to enhance the visual appeal of the fencing while providing a barrier that resists weathering, rot, and pests. Many property owners choose professional fence painting to ensure a smooth, even finish that boosts curb appeal and protects their investment over time.
This service helps address common problems faced by property owners with horse fences. Over time, fences can become weathered, faded, or covered in dirt and grime, making them look worn and neglected. Wood fences are particularly susceptible to rot, warping, and insect damage, which can compromise their structural integrity. Painting or staining fences can help prevent these issues by sealing the wood, reducing moisture penetration, and shielding against UV damage. Additionally, a fresh coat of paint can hide imperfections and give the fence a clean, well-maintained appearance.

What types of fences can be painted by local contractors? Local service providers typically paint various types of horse fences, including wood, vinyl, and composite materials, to help enhance their appearance and durability.
Are there specific preparation steps that local contractors follow before painting a horse fence? Yes, local pros usually clean the fence surface, remove loose paint or debris, and apply primer if necessary to ensure proper adhesion and a smooth finish.
What paint options are suitable for horse fences? Service providers often recommend durable, weather-resistant paints or stains designed for outdoor use to protect fences from the elements while maintaining their appearance.
Can local contractors handle painting fences of any height or length? Many local service providers have the experience to efficiently paint fences of various sizes, ensuring even coverage regardless of the fence's dimensions.
What maintenance is required after a horse fence has been painted? Maintenance may include periodic cleaning and touch-up painting to preserve the fence’s appearance and protect it from weather-related wear over time.
